    The fiber optic patch panel coupler was installed backwards

    The most likely cause of the issue where the fiber connection from a device to a switch is not working is that the TX/RX (transmit/receive) is reversed. When connecting fiber optic cables, it is important to ensure that the TX of one device is connected to the RX of the other. ANSI/TIA/EIA, The Fiber Optic Association, Panduit, and Leviton recommend having every segment crossed: crossed patch cable : crossed permanent cable : crossed patch cable. Optical fiber shall be installed with odd numbered fibers having Position A at one end and Position B at the other. Even.     How many interfaces does a fiber optic patch panel have

    The optical fiber patch panel has 12 to 288 ports. The 1U height, 24-port configuration is the most common specification, while 48-port and 96-port configurations are more common in large data centers. These individual strands will then connect to electronic devices. A fiber optic patch panel is commonly described as the interface panel that connects multiple optical fiber cables and optical equipment. Patch panels are rack-mountable onto 19”, 21”and 23” rack systems, and some are designed to be wall-mountable. This makes it easier to alter or troubleshoot the connections as they act as a central point where.

    What kind of fiber optic patch cord is the user using

    A fiber patch cable is a fiber optic cable with connectors on both ends. They are also called fiber jumpers. ZION Communication supplies both standard patch cords and custom assemblies to match your equipment, distance, and installation. A fiber optic patch cable (also called a fiber jumper or fiber patch cord) is a section of optical fiber cable with connector terminations on both ends, designed for flexible, short-distance interconnections within an optical network. It connects one device to another, often within the same rack or across neighboring network equipment.
